H31.23 is a billable ICD-10-CM diagnosis code for gyrate atrophy, choroid. It is valid on HIPAA claims for fiscal year 2026 (October 1, 2025 through September 30, 2026) and groups to MS-DRG 124 through 125. Coders also document this condition as chorioretinal atrophy. In AHRQ's Clinical Classifications Software (CCSR), this diagnosis falls under Retinal and vitreous conditions.

Gyrate Atrophy
progressive, autosomal recessive, diffuse atrophy of the choroid, pigment epithelium, and sensory retina that begins in childhood.Gyrate Atrophy

human oat wild-type allele is located in the vicinity of 10q26.13 and is approximately 22 kb in length. this allele, which encodes ornithine aminotransferase, mitochondrial protein, is involved in the reversible transamination of ornithine to glutamate semialdehyde. mutations in the gene are associated with gyrate atrophy.

What MS-DRG does H31.23 group to?
When gyrate atrophy, choroid is the principal diagnosis on an inpatient stay, it groups to MS-DRG 124, 125, with relative weights from 0.7678 to 1.3231 depending on complications. Higher weights mean higher Medicare reimbursement.
What is the ICD-9 equivalent of H31.23?
Under the General Equivalence Mappings, gyrate atrophy, choroid converts to ICD-9-CM 363.57 (tot gen choroid dyst NEC). The mapping is a direct match.

[1] Chronic - a chronic condition code indicates a condition lasting 12 months or longer and its effect on the patient based on one or both of the following criteria:
- The condition results in the need for ongoing intervention with medical products,treatment, services, and special equipment
- The condition places limitations on self-care, independent living, and social interactions.
